    Having somewhat backed off on my hatred for horror movie remakes last year, January 16th marks the opening of My Bloody Valentine 3D. The original, a Canadian film from 1981, is not really a great film. It has a devoted following but in my opinion its a little more well liked than it deserves to be. I've probably seen it five or six times and it never really grew on me as a favorite but a reason for that could be that the movie was heavily cut by the MPAA and to my knowledge there is no uncut version of the film in existence at this time. I would say if any old slasher film was ripe for a remake its this one.
     
    Remaking this movie in 3D if freaking brilliant. I have not been to a 3D horror film in a theater since Friday the 13th part 3. I saw a few of the commercials and did my research and now I'm conviced this is going to be a really fun friday night date movie. From what I can tell it is another film that is continuing the welcome trend of returning to slasher film basics and it will be made even better by pick-axes and body parts flying at you in 3D.
